Some of the Solutions We Offer
Parata Vial-Filling Automation: Fully or partially automated vial dispensing solutions speed counting and filling make easy work of high-volume operations.
Automated Dispensing Units: Parata offers small-footprint storage, retrieval, and labeling of prepacks and high moving unit-of-use items.
CONSIS Storage & Retrieval Units: Rely on high-density storage and retrieval of prepacks and high-moving unit-of-use items for efficient storage and high-speed dispensing.


Parata Pouch Packagers: Count on high-throughput packaging of tablets into convenient multi-medication or unit-dose pouches by an industry leader in adherence packaging.
Parata Pouch Inspection: High-speed QA verification of completed adherence packages is automated with our pouch vision verification systems.
Compact Sortation Units: Cost-effective packaging sortation happens in a small footprint with our sortation units.
